We have an opening for a Firing Systems Design and Testing Engineer in the Initiation Systems Group (ISG) . ISG specializes in the design, development, and testing of advanced initiation systems for high-explosive applications. Our team designs and tests precision detonators, firesets, and firing systems, leveraging pulsed power technologies to ensure safe, reliable, and high-performance initiation of energetic materials. ISG plays a critical role in advancing national security through innovation in explosive initiation science and technology. In this role you will provide highly advanced technical and administrative expertise and leadership for new and ongoing projects. You will oversee firing system assembly, design, research, and testing using advanced manufacturing and diagnostic techniques for scientific and defense applications. Travel in support of programmatic deliverables is required. This position is in Defense Technologies Engineering Division (DTED) and supports the Strategic Deterrence (SD) Program.
